About Leadership Development Program - Logistics Representative - Start Date: June 2024

  Indianapolis, IN, USA | Salary | Corporate - LDP Program | Full Time

  Primary Purpose: The Operations Leadership Development Program - Logistics Path (OLDP-L) is one of the functional programs in the Leadership Development Program suite. The OLDP is a great opportunity for graduates seeking to support Heritage Environmental Services (HES) and affiliated companies through logistics based roles in dispatch, strategic projects, and/or analytics. Candidates within the program will have the opportunity to complete three 9-12 month rotations, which are defined on the business needs. This role will be located in Indianapolis unless specified otherwise with travel to other locations such as East Liverpool, OH and Benton, AR.

  Essential Functions and Requirements:

  Ensures Health & Safety is the number one goal by following policies, processes, and acting in a safe and compliant manner at all times.

  Develop an understanding of the company operations and build relationships with co-leadership development candidates through regularly scheduled meetings, annual training workshops and mentor programs.

  Network with professionals from various disciplines across the organization to enhance teamwork, collaboration, communication, problem solving, and strategic thinking skills.

  Maintain awareness of all Heritage policies, guidelines, and procedures and ensure compliance.

  Develop understanding of the Department of Transportation (DOT) and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) regulations (CFR 49 and 40) and application of such to business operations. Develop understanding of Driver Qualification (DQ) specifics, Driver Hours of Service (HOS) rules, and Electronic Logging Device (ELD) technology to maintain compliance and maximize asset utilization.

  Develop proficiency in software systems implemented by Heritage to manage transportation activities. Assist dispatch and scheduling with order requests by identifying Heritage assets (drivers/equipment) for routes to service customers in safe, compliant, and efficient manner.

  Coordinate transportation activities between service centers to maximize HES assets.

  Assist with analyses and support of a Business Unit's performance. This may include tracking key performance indicators for safety, environmental compliance, quality and productivity as well as providing assistance on team projects to drive improvement. Work with employees of all levels to develop new Standard Operating Procedures (SOP).

  Work with key internal/external stakeholders to ensure good quality and continued customer relations. Support Heritage leadership team in daily operations management. Ability to effectively communicate and help bring resolution to improvement opportunities.

  Participate in Lean Six Sigma Excellence initiatives.

  Ability to travel up to 25% and opportunity for relocation during one rotation.

  Education: Bachelor's Degree in Supply Chain, Logistics, or related degree required. Background in analytics preferred. Minimum 3.0 GPA required. High performing recent graduate or expectation to graduate by summer 2024 OR qualifying education must have been obtained within the past 2 years.

  Experience: Prior relevant internship, co-op, or practical experience preferred. Demonstrated leadership ability and initiative (school club officer, sports team captain, resident advisor, etc. or exceptional leadership on work projects) required.

  Knowledge and Abilities: Proficient with Microsoft Office tools including Word, PowerPoint, Outlook and Excel. Ability to learn business specific software. Ability to analyze; demonstrated problem solving capability. Strong teamwork, networking, written and verbal communication skills with the ability to interact effectively at all levels of the organization. Organizational and time management skills.
